HR 11851 · 93th Congress · Public Lands and Natural Resources

A bill to amend the Recreation and Public Purposes Act of 1926, as amended, to provide for the sale or transfer of public lands to State and local governments for public purposes.

Introduced 1973-12-07· Sponsored by Rep. Udall, Morris K. [D-AZ-2]· House
